Hawks Take Down Soaring Eagles 2-0 On Wednesday Night

ONEONTA, N.Y. --  The Elmira College women's soccer team dropped an Empire 8 conference tilt with the Hartwick Hawks 2-0 on Wednesday night under the lights at Elmore Field. The Soaring Eagles gave up a goal late in the first half to go down by one and battled throughout the second half for an equalizer before the hosts found their second with under four minutes to play. Sophomore goalkeeper Neveah Winston '25 made nine saves in the match for Elmira.

HOW IT HAPPENED:
After defending a Hartwick corner kick just two minutes into the match, EC won a corner of its own in the 21st minute of play. The Soaring Eagles stayed on the attack as sophomore Rachel Bortnick '25 attempted a shot but it sailed high.

Five minutes later, the Hawks went on the attack, forcing Winston into action. Winston saved two Hartwick shots before the Hawks were able to break through in the 38th minute of play when Gianna Cacciola scored on an assist from Madi McGuire.

In the second half, the Purple & Gold fought off two Hartwick corner kicks right out of the break and looked for an equalizer in the 54th minute when freshman Ally Stilo '26 tested the Hawk's keeper.

With four minutes to go in the match, Hartwick would put the game away when Cacciola bagged her second goal of the game, this time on a breakaway one on one opportunity with Winston.
